Output ebf39020e249008def135433d5303d8638d89c905b12e14491e16c363a98882d:1

value
833250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8f650e2698086568e876fd8c5d9679cb3c2cc26 OP_EQUAL
address
3H6QX6yZPzjjMSFj8S6G3TGqMcsgmDKCZu
transaction
ebf39020e249008def135433d5303d8638d89c905b12e14491e16c363a98882d
spent
true